Output 958405f198e7c0a971b0f4ecb6d47dc946151cc3038827d7f982dd5061e6ec7e:0

value
128000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 baaaab34646c4e93c69c889f7472327d01aec295ea5b43d2eac10b0d93740f09
address
bc1ph242kdryd38f835u3z0hgu3j05q6as54afd585h2cy9smym5puyspvurse
transaction
958405f198e7c0a971b0f4ecb6d47dc946151cc3038827d7f982dd5061e6ec7e
spent
true